作者lancerfin (rilan)
看板TransBioChem
標題Re: [問題] 弱酸+弱鹼的ph要怎算
時間Thu Jun 24 13:49:01 2010
再次感謝 qt1987 與 cen71 指點
但其實我發現 qt1987 推文所述的
K=Ka(NH4+)/Ka(HCN)=5.6*10^-10 / 6.25*10^-10= 0.896
^^^^^
除法是有誤的
題目是給 [CN-] 的Kb
^^^^^^^
6.25*10^-10 是為[CN-]經換算後的Ka
非[HCN]的Ka
^^^^^^^^
K=Ka(NH4+)/Ka(HCN)沒錯
但題目是給[CN-]呀~~~~~
所以K=Ka(NH4+) * Ka(CN-)
5.6*10^-10 * 6.25*10^-10 = 3.5*10^-19
^^^^^ ^^^^^^^^^^^^^^
由於K過小
所以才會省略掉0.1-x中的x 就不會像cen71 所說不能省略
在q大導式的確沒有錯 我檢驗很多次皆正確
所以
[NH3][HCN]
-------------- = K = 3.5*10^-19
[NH4+][CN-]
又 [NH3]=[HCN]=x 、 [NH4+]=[CN-]= 0.1-x (其中x可省)
得出
x^2 = 3.9*10^-19 * 0.1* 0.1
x = 5.91*10^-11
則 pH =10.228
我認為這應該是正確答案才對 但也或許是我觀念上錯誤
所已請教各位版友再指正
謝謝。
※ 引述《lancerfin (rilan)》之銘言:
: 標題: Re: [問題] 弱酸+弱鹼的ph要怎算
: 時間: Tue Jun 22 22:11:36 2010
:
: ※ 引述《mensen (mensen)》之銘言:
: : 就是像NH4CN之類的鹽在水中解離後它的PH要怎算
: : 張X的那本只給公式,原文也沒這種題型
: : 可以請神人推導這類型的公式給我看嗎??(跪求)
:
:
: 首先感謝 mensen 提問 與告知台聯96 A1 A6 組 出這題
:
: 及 qt1987 的推文解題回答
:
:
:
: 所以我就稍微試算了這96年的第二題 但似乎遇到了點問題
:
: 附上題目網址(第二題)
:
: http://www.lib.nthu.edu.tw/library/department/ref/exam/96t/pdf/96A1A6.pdf
:
: 此題要解0.1M的 NH4CN 的 pH值
:
: 根據qt1987解題方式得出
:
: K = Ka[NH4+]/Ka[HCN]
:
: 而在此題目已給 [CN-] 的 Kb 值 此時要把它變成Ka
:
: 所以 K = Ka[NH4+]*Ka[CN-]
:
: 也可寫成 =([NH3]*[HCN])/([NH4+][CN-])
:
: [NH3]與[HCN]值相同 是為要算其pH 設為x
:
: 所以
:
: Ka[NH4+] * Ka[CN-] = (x^2)/([NH4+][CN-])
:
: 5.6*10^-10 *6.25*10^10 = (x^2)/0.1^2 (題目所給的0.1M NH4CN)
: ^
: /|\
: |
: (Ka[CN-]=10^-14/(1.6*10^-5) ) = 6.25*10^10)
:
: 得出 x 約 = 5.91*10^-11
:
: 則 pH =10.228
:
: 此時我與仿間轉學考用書對答案
:
: 答案卻是 9.23
:
: 不知道是否是我過程上錯誤 還是用書答案給錯呢?
:
: --
:
※ 發信站: 批踢踢實業坊(ptt.cc)
: ◆ From: 140.116.117.13
: 推 mensen:爽翻天 我問到現在連翻書都還沒翻 都要考試了說-.- 06/23 11:17
: → mensen:原po高手 06/23 11:17
: 推 qt1987:怪,因為我當初是在拆解mensen的公式,所以沒有帶題目算過 06/24 01:21
: → qt1987:我平常運算的時候是用另一種,所以沒有檢查導公式的問題... 06/24 01:22
: → qt1987:抱歉,現在講另一種正規的方法。如下: 06/24 01:23
: → qt1987:同樣的K=Ka(NH4+)/Ka(HCN)=5.6*10^-10/6.25*10^-10= 0.896 06/24 01:25
^^^^^^ 應不是除法 是乘法
: → qt1987:但這次解法只看總反應:CN- + NH4+ -> NH3 + HCN 06/24 01:28
: → qt1987:最初[NH4+]=[CN-]=0.10M,平衡後減少x:[NH4+]=[CN-]=0.10-x 06/24 01:30
: → qt1987:而平衡後的[NH3]=[HCN]=x,接著代入K解x,得到x=0.049 M 06/24 01:34
: → qt1987:得到[HCN]=[NH3]=0.049M,而[NH4+]=[CN-]=0.01-0.049=0.050M 06/24 01:36
^^^^^^這裡更正一下 是0.1
: → qt1987:現在因為總反應達到平衡狀態,所以可將平衡濃度到回任一Ka 06/24 01:37
: 推 cen71:q大的算法答案是9.23沒錯~ ~ 剛好也在看這題 06/24 01:45
: → qt1987:若以Ka(HCN)來算,[H+]=6.13*10^-10, 求得pH=9.22 06/24 01:48
: → qt1987:抱歉沒幫到mensen的忙.... 06/24 01:49
: 推 cen71:原PO大K算錯了 還有算[NH3]、[HCN]濃度時 [CN-]跟[NH4+]濃度 06/24 01:50
: → cen71:沒有減x 因為x較大解聯立時不能忽略 06/24 01:51
^^^^^^^^^^^^^^^^^^^^^^^^ K = 3.5*10^-19 才對 可忽略
: 推 cen71:我忽然覺得解酸鹼的題目一步步算比較不會搞混 06/24 01:55
: → cen71:直接代快解公式好容易弄錯 > < 06/24 01:56
: 推 qt1987:感恩樓上,我正想說我導的沒有錯,因為公式中要代平衡濃度 06/24 01:58
: → qt1987:對啊...很容易會眼花...我已經暈了... 06/24 01:58
: → qt1987:導的公式有問題,請大家以這個為主,因為x^2不等於[H+]^2 06/24 02:06
: → qt1987:因為我把Steven教的material equation步驟地方搞錯,抱歉。 06/24 02:09
: → qt1987:感謝lancerfin大大找出問題~ 06/24 02:12
: 推 mensen:就是因為直接代容易錯我才上來問的 謝謝大家 06/24 07:22
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 140.116.117.13